Penalties for early repayment
Making the decision to pay off your loan early is a wise choice, whether you want to start a business or to increase the amount you invest in equipment. Not only will it save you money on interest, but it will also free up cash to cover other requirements. You can utilize the extra cash to purchase new equipment, or hire an employee for the first time or to cushion your financial position during the slow times. It is important to be aware of the terms of your lender before making a commitment. Some loans come with penalties for prepayment, so be sure to study the loan’s documents carefully.
You can cut down on the cost of your equipment loan and have peace of assurance by paying it off early.
